Subj : Aeblekage (Danish Apple Dessert) To : All From : Ben Collver Date : Mon Apr 01 2024 10:36:39 MMMMM----- Recipe via Meal-Master (tm) v8.06 Title: ÆBlekage (Danish Apple Dessert) Categories: Danish, Desserts Yield: 1 Batch Macaroons; crushed -OR- MMMMM---------------------BREAD CRUMBS; WITH-------------------------- Sugar Sherry or Port wine Apples; stewed Whipped cream Chocolate leaves; for -decoration Red currant jelly Make a layer of breadcrumbs roasted with sugar on a pan OR some crushed macarones. Squirt some Sherry or Port wine over it. Make or buy some stewed apples. Make a layer of this in the bowl. Make a layer of whipped cream. Decorate with some chocolate pieces (e.g. chocolate leaves) and lumps of red currant jelly. Let each of the 3 layers fill one third of the bowl (if you use the macarones you might want to make this layer smaller). It's good the day after, too, if stored in the refrigerator. After two days it gets flabby. Recipe by Archon Recipe FROM: MMMMM --- SBBSecho 3.14-Win32 * Origin: The Fool's Quarter, fqbbs.synchro.net (1:105/500) .
